Student Support Services

The College staff are available to provide general advice and assistance with matters such as:

Studying

Students who are experiencing difficulties with their studies, must contact the Academic Manager for further assistance.

Accommodation

We have a homestay provider that caters for a wide range of budgets. The students safety and comfort is our providers foremost concern.

Counselling and Complaint

Our multilingual Student Services & Administration Manager have an extensive knowledge of Australian Workplace Skills Institute programs and services, as well as other educational and vocational pathways. Speak to them for help with your studies. They can also give you assistance or advice on general health related issues, personal problems, and referral to other services such as legal and medical.

If you wish to lodge a complaint, please complete the Complaints and Appeals Form which is available on this website. Alternatively, you can request a copy of the form by emailing to info@aws.edu.au.

Information Technology (IT) support

Our IT Officer can help you or advice on general IT related issues.

Language Literacy and Numeracy support

Students requiring special or intensive assistance must contact Student Services, who may refer them to external support services if necessary (external service charges may apply). Referral services are provided with no cost to the student. Students requiring individual training needs must contact the Student Services for further assistance.
